Cruiser Owners Beware
The compound is covered in a layer of small and very sharp grit particles. It is worst on the East side of the compound but has been spread by foot traffic, trolley and car tyres over the entire area. It sticks into the sole of shoes and will tear your gel coat or deck paint to bits. It makes a horrible and expensive graunching sound on the boat! So unless you fancy another unplanned job this winter, remember to both wash and wipe your feet before you go on board your boat once it has been recovered. Better still, change your shoes.
